Re : Confirmation email not sent when registering

1) confirmation email
perhaps an idea : is your site English or do you send email with accent or sepcial character?
in 1.9 I fixed the header encoding properly (for language not ascii) because otherwise some mailers stopped the message

2) change the theme in you user preference, some work better (ex:olive)

3) scroll vertically? use less modules and small page. Do you mean scroll horizontally? in this case change style, verify if some specail chars in the page but sometiimes the middle part is too big (ex: table)